Global Footprints Scholarships: A life-changing opportunity for young people in agriculture, horticulture and the trades

The Australian Industry Group Apprentice and Trainee Centre (ATC) is proud to support the Global Footprints Scholarships, an initiative that gives young Australians the chance to gain hands-on overseas experience, build leadership skills, and explore sustainability within their industry.

Applications for the 2026 scholarship round open from 1 May to 1 June, and we strongly encourage eligible young people — and their host employers — to consider this remarkable opportunity.

The Global Footprints Scholarships offer:

  • A $9,000 travel grant to support overseas work and learning experiences
  • 20+ days of international industry placement, tailored to the applicant’s goals
  • A sustainability-focused learning journey, designed to build responsible future leaders
  • Personalised support, including coaching, workshops, and networking

The program is open to 18–25-year-olds starting their careers in apprenticeships and trades, and those particularly in Agriculture, or Horticulture, with program durations ranging from 6 to 18 months depending on the scholar’s pathway.
